Los Angeles, California

Runway 25L
200 feet wide, 11,400 feet long; CPA Runway 25L

*Estimated commissioning date CY 1970

*1. The completion of Runway 24R will be delayed until June 1969. After completion of 24R, the installation of touchdown zone and centerline lights will commence on 25L (June or July 1969) and is scheduled for completion in April or May 1970. The region estimates that Category II minimums for 25L will not be published until the summer of 1970. During the shutdown of Runway 25L, work accomplished will include reinforcement of the Sepulveda Boulevard underpass, repaving portions of the runway, construction of bypass taxiways, remodeling of the approach light system, and installation of in-runway lights.

2. ALS modifications to Runway 25L required.

3. The permanent glide slope installation on Runway 25L commissioned Category I only; unable to meet Category II criteria at this time. Additional engineering and evaluation presently being programmed

4. Inner marker shipped during October 1967.

Anchorage, Alaska

Runway 6
200 feet wide; 10,600 feet long

*Estimated commissioning date CY 1970

1. Due to excessive gradient on the approach end of Runway 6, the State is considering means of providing Category II operation, which tentatively includes the construction of a new runway. Because of the uncertainty as to the future role of Runway 6, the Region has (1) deferred action on approved F&E projects (inner marker and second RVR), and (2) withheld action on a proposal for the installation of in-runway lighting on Runway 6.
